PAVANAPUTRA (Hindi)
Novelised biography of Hanuman in Hindi
By Dr. Bhagavatisharan Mishra
2004 220 x 145 mm 360 pp
81 7028 009 5 Hardcover Rs. 200

Pavanaputra is a novelised biography of Vir Hanuman, revered
for his exemplary devotion to Lord Rama. It has been written
by Dr. Bhagavatisharan Mishra, a leading Hindi novelist
specialising in historical novels.

The character of Vir Hanuman is one of India's best loved
mythological figures. He was a servant of Lord Rama. His
devotion to his master is legendary. Upon being asked to show
his devotion to Rama and Sita, he split open his chest and there
one could see the images of Rama and Sita in there.

This novel attempts to present all facets of Hanuman's life to the
reader. Hanuman's hagiographies are found in every Ramayana.
The author has tried to collate the data presented there, and
brings it together in a beautifully crafted novel.

All the events that led to Pavana and Anjana's son Hanuman join
forces with Rama, the adventures of Hanuman in the service of
Rama, are all recounted fondly. The unique quality of Hanuman,
his complete and utter devotion to his master and his honesty are
highlighted. Hanuman's many deeds of strength and bravery, like
carrying the entire mountain when asked to look for a medicinal
plant found on it, his arson of Lanka, etc. retold skilfully.
